.reviews-aggregate{display:flex;align-items:center;gap:var(--space-md);margin-bottom:var(--space-xl);justify-content:center}.reviews-aggregate__text{color:#1a1a2e99;font-size:.95rem}.reviews-list{display:grid;grid-template-columns:repeat(auto-fill,minmax(300px,1fr));gap:var(--space-lg)}.review-card{padding:var(--space-lg)}.review-card__header{display:flex;align-items:center;justify-content:space-between;margin-bottom:var(--space-sm);flex-wrap:wrap;gap:var(--space-sm)}.review-card__title{font-size:1rem;font-weight:700;color:var(--dreemdex-navy);margin:0 0 var(--space-sm)}.review-card__body{font-size:.9rem;line-height:1.7;color:#1a1a2eb3;margin:0 0 var(--space-md)}.review-card__footer{display:flex;align-items:center;justify-content:space-between;font-size:.8rem;color:#1a1a2e80}.review-card__author{font-weight:600;color:var(--dreemdex-navy)}.reviews-distribution{max-width:320px;margin:0 auto var(--space-xl)}.reviews-distribution__row{display:flex;align-items:center;gap:var(--space-sm);margin-bottom:4px}.reviews-distribution__label{font-size:.75rem;font-weight:600;color:#1a1a2e80;width:28px;text-align:right;flex-shrink:0}.reviews-distribution__bar{flex:1;height:8px;background:var(--dreemdex-gray);border-radius:var(--radius-full);overflow:hidden}.reviews-distribution__fill{height:100%;background:var(--dreemdex-amber);border-radius:var(--radius-full);transition:width var(--duration-slow) var(--ease-out);min-width:2px}.reviews-distribution__count{font-size:.7rem;color:#1a1a2e66;width:24px;flex-shrink:0}.review-card--hidden{display:none}.reviews-load-more{text-align:center;margin-top:var(--space-xl)}.reviews-load-more__btn{font-size:.9rem!important}.reviews-empty{text-align:center;color:#1a1a2e80;font-style:italic;padding:var(--space-2xl)}
/*# sourceMappingURL=/cdn/shop/t/2/assets/product-reviews.css.map */
